According to multiple sources, including open source video, Ukraine destroyed 41 Russian bombers and AWACS aircraft last night in locations up to 2500 miles from Ukraine.
So you're aware, Russia had 17 Tu160s, 55 Tu22M3s (minus 1 or 2 lost in Ukraine), and 55 Tu95 strategic bombers then 8 A-50...